The Growing Role of Aluminum Castings in Modern Manufacturing

With industries continually searching for high-performance and lightweight materials, aluminum castings have established themselves as a vital option in contemporary manufacturing processes. Their versatility and strength make them ideal for a wide range of applications spanning industries including the automotive, aerospace, and consumer goods sectors. The lightweight nature of aluminum contributes to greater fuel efficiency and decreased emissions, especially within the transportation industry. Moreover, aluminum castings offer excellent corrosion resistance, strengthening the reliability of components in harsh environments.

The capacity to produce intricate shapes with accuracy greatly enhances their attractiveness, enabling manufacturers to engineer intricate parts that fulfill particular operational demands. Furthermore, the reusability of aluminum encourages eco-friendly production methods, supporting global environmental goals. Consequently, the demand of aluminum castings is consistently growing, positioning them as a key element of advancement in production methods. This pattern illustrates a broader commitment to adopting materials that improve efficiency while reducing environmental effects.

How Are Aluminum Castings Applied in Aerospace and Automotive?

The use of aluminum castings across the aerospace and automotive sectors demonstrates the exceptional versatility and superior performance of this material. In aerospace, aluminum castings are integral to the construction of critical components including engine housings, structural frames, and support brackets. The lightweight properties of these castings enhance fuel efficiency and boost overall aircraft performance. Furthermore, the corrosion-resistant properties of aluminum extend the lifespan of these components in challenging environments.

In the automobile manufacturing sector, aluminum castings are widely used in transmission cases, engine blocks, and suspension parts. These components not only lower vehicle weight but also promote improved fuel efficiency and reduced emissions. Moreover, the ability to create complex shapes and designs allows for innovative engineering solutions, enhancing both safety and performance. Collectively, these applications underscore aluminum's role as a key material in driving technological progress and sustainability across both sectors.

Quality Management Measures

Effective quality control measures are essential for overcoming the inherent challenges in aluminum casting production. To guarantee high-quality outcomes, producers apply strict inspection procedures across the entire casting process. Techniques such as X-ray inspection, ultrasonic testing, and visual examinations help identify defects like porosity and inclusions early. Statistical process control (copyright) is applied to oversee manufacturing variables, facilitating timely modifications that limit deviations. Furthermore, compliance with industry benchmarks and certifications strengthens dependability and uniformity. Instructing team members in optimal practices builds a culture centered on quality, underscoring the value of each phase within the production cycle. By incorporating these approaches, fabricators can considerably decrease waste, elevate product performance, and fulfill the demanding expectations of today's industries.

Raw Material Procurement Challenges

Modern advancements in aluminum casting have greatly improved production efficiency, yet material sourcing continues to be a ongoing obstacle for manufacturers. The increasing demand for premium aluminum alloys often leads to supply chain disruptions, driven by volatile commodity costs and international tensions. Manufacturers encounter challenges in securing consistent supply partners, which can disrupt operational efficiency and budgets. Additionally, the increasing focus on sustainability demands the procurement of recycled components, adding complexity to sourcing operations. To overcome these obstacles, companies are pursuing creative alliances, supporting domestic procurement channels, and embracing modern resource tracking systems. By promoting strategic partnerships and harnessing digital innovations, manufacturers aim to mitigate sourcing risks, ensuring a consistent supply of materials critical to fulfilling the developing requirements of today's industrial landscape.

What Are the Main Cost Considerations for Aluminum Casting?

Key cost considerations related to aluminum casting processes consist of raw material prices, labor costs, power consumption, tooling costs, and design complexity. Additionally, production efficiencies and production volume play a major role in overall pricing and profitability.

How Does Aluminum Casting Stack Up Against Other Materials?

Aluminum casting offers advantages over other materials, including reduced weight, durability against corrosion, and enhanced thermal conductivity. Nevertheless, it tends to carry a higher cost and less strong than alternatives like steel or certain composites in particular use cases.

Is It Possible to Recycle Aluminum Castings Effectively?

Aluminum castings lend themselves well to the recycling process, as the material preserves its qualities through the recycling cycle. This establishes recycling as a viable sustainable solution, decreasing waste and preserving energy compared to producing new aluminum from raw materials.

What Certifications Are Relevant for Aluminum Casting Manufacturers?

Relevant certifications for aluminum casting manufacturers include ISO 9001 addressing quality management, ISO 14001 for environmental management, along with AS9100 for aerospace standards. Such certifications confirm conformity to industry benchmarks and advance product reliability and environmental responsibility.
